Injeti Srinivas as chairman of IFSCA
- Injeti Srinivas has been chosen as new and 1st chairman of the International Financial Services Centres Authority (IFSCA). he will serve for the period of three years. he is IAS-officer from 1983-batch. The Appointments Committee of the Cabinet has given approval for his appointment.

About International Financial Services Centres Authority:
- The finance ministry established IFSCA on 27th April. it aimed to regulate all financial services in International Financial Services Centres (IFSCs) in the nation.
- The main working of authority is to regulate financial products like securities, deposits or contracts of insurance, financial services, and financial institutions.
